Transaction 7597f59ccdcb2fd6658ca8c78f65a6a842e87818cc96ac934efe58e8742a2c88

2 Input
2 Outputs
  • 7597f59ccdcb2fd6658ca8c78f65a6a842e87818cc96ac934efe58e8742a2c88:0
  • value  99980000
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w
  • 7597f59ccdcb2fd6658ca8c78f65a6a842e87818cc96ac934efe58e8742a2c88:1
  • value  45143
    address  3GRk2YFmEAWME2UhHq1PpumXkeBJRmj61b